A company produces 3 products, A, B, and C, that require processing by three machines, I, II and III. The time in hours that is required for processing one unit of each product by the three machines is given by the following table: ABC 312 II 1 2 1 111 2 4 1 Machine I is available for 440 hours, machine II for 310 hours and machine III for 560 hours. Find how many units of each product should be produced to make use of ALL available time on the machines. Letx, y, and z represent the number of product A, B, and C produced.
